The Siddhagiri Gramjivan Museum was established with the vision of preserving and showcasing the traditional rural life of Maharashtra. It was conceived by Adrushya Kadsiddheshwar Swamiji, who sought to create a lasting record of the region's cultural heritage. The museum's construction began in the late 1980s and has been continuously expanded and refined since then. The statues and exhibits are based on extensive research and documentation of traditional practices. The aim was to educate future generations about the values, skills, and sustainable lifestyle of rural communities. It is now a popular tourist place.
